Transaction 62f3625e060a2a52c26273e7807a105310bd3e8169f0ed1bc732c16023a56bea
1 Input
-
44f4913985bbcf0ba40a47edaafea5c1e2da4593040e98761ec14a3aed109867:0
OP_DATA_48(48) 44022079416e73133467e78a75a1eec09ccd707a2e518d760033a7e25ae5602cc6472b02205e29732f5f77361653c4fa
1 Outputs
- 62f3625e060a2a52c26273e7807a105310bd3e8169f0ed1bc732c16023a56bea:0
value 10268550
address 34kfASftTaQpnT4igeCFwfxZ4snheXKuiH